chore(3p/sources): bump nixpkgs & channels (2023-11-12)
* update wasm-bindgen in all Rust-wasm projects * remove stable overlays that work again in unstable * add texlive to stable overlays (see linked nixpkgs PR) * bump tdlib to 1.8.18, new minimum for telega.el Change-Id: Ib8e202de7dfbc35115fda31d0a98b6314b2adf17 Reviewed-on: https://cl.tvl.fyi/c/depot/+/10010 Tested-by: BuildkiteCI Autosubmit: tazjin <tazjin@tvl.su> Reviewed-by: flokli <flokli@flokli.de>
This commit is contained in:
parent
0c9304d41e
commit
e36872e689
11 changed files with 68 additions and 72 deletions
10
third_party/nixpkgs/default.nix
vendored
10
third_party/nixpkgs/default.nix
vendored
|
|
@ -50,13 +50,9 @@ let
|
|||
# instead (e.g. because something is broken in unstable).
|
||||
# Use `stableNixpkgs` from above.
|
||||
stableOverlay = _unstableSelf: unstableSuper: {
|
||||
# py3status is broken on nixpkgs-unstable (2023-10-29)
|
||||
python3Packages = unstableSuper.python3Packages // {
|
||||
py3status = stableNixpkgs.python3Packages.py3status;
|
||||
};
|
||||
|
||||
# electrum is broken on unstable (2023-10-29)
|
||||
electrum = stableNixpkgs.electrum;
|
||||
# build-tex-env is broken on unstable; 2023-11-12
|
||||
# https://github.com/NixOS/nixpkgs/pull/267083
|
||||
texlive = stableNixpkgs.texlive;
|
||||
};
|
||||
|
||||
# Overlay to expose the nixpkgs commits we are using to other Nix code.
|
||||
|
|
|
|||
6
third_party/overlays/tvl.nix
vendored
6
third_party/overlays/tvl.nix
vendored
|
|
@ -42,12 +42,12 @@ depot.nix.readTree.drvTargets {
|
|||
|
||||
# To match telega in emacs-overlay or wherever
|
||||
tdlib = super.tdlib.overrideAttrs (_: {
|
||||
version = "1.8.16";
|
||||
version = "1.8.18";
|
||||
src = self.fetchFromGitHub {
|
||||
owner = "tdlib";
|
||||
repo = "td";
|
||||
rev = "cde095db6c75827fe4bd237039574aad373ad96b";
|
||||
sha256 = "1zzacz2mhjmc36aqdc5v8a7zdi0mi7k8hnrnpj9gii061pm4vx4v";
|
||||
rev = "100ca72b9179366d91089fd929f6c210f697031a";
|
||||
sha256 = "1zk6nvlj1xmrljlwdlcm6rx22zz7hs2qffvrn13qjhi7qfhmbaxr";
|
||||
};
|
||||
});
|
||||
|
||||
|
|
|
|||
36
third_party/sources/sources.json
vendored
36
third_party/sources/sources.json
vendored
|
|
@ -17,10 +17,10 @@
|
|||
"homepage": "",
|
||||
"owner": "nix-community",
|
||||
"repo": "emacs-overlay",
|
||||
"rev": "238d4cd5adee2a5dd893e27f0cf7e5af856d576e",
|
||||
"sha256": "11wsvwj9yqxd82i284mcid1ra10h8lhd5bpiry2j8h1jh6y32mr0",
|
||||
"rev": "574004568151819a92d44728614334e91a16c2c3",
|
||||
"sha256": "1fgsw04pbgjipnsr2c537wngfgw1q6fhgasjzpk0175b81c638fh",
|
||||
"type": "tarball",
|
||||
"url": "https://github.com/nix-community/emacs-overlay/archive/238d4cd5adee2a5dd893e27f0cf7e5af856d576e.tar.gz",
|
||||
"url": "https://github.com/nix-community/emacs-overlay/archive/574004568151819a92d44728614334e91a16c2c3.tar.gz",
|
||||
"url_template": "https://github.com/<owner>/<repo>/archive/<rev>.tar.gz"
|
||||
},
|
||||
"home-manager": {
|
||||
|
|
@ -29,10 +29,10 @@
|
|||
"homepage": "https://nix-community.github.io/home-manager/",
|
||||
"owner": "nix-community",
|
||||
"repo": "home-manager",
|
||||
"rev": "8e5416b478e465985eec274bc3a018024435c106",
|
||||
"sha256": "1d3hs2i3k9ifl0as15irb94kq26s9vnl01srrpbz2c2193fjw0ld",
|
||||
"rev": "280721186ab75a76537713ec310306f0eba3e407",
|
||||
"sha256": "0qf13vx8nr3c97id0gsmhxdf3kcnfyhc18lfk96qwbwb7lnz0d73",
|
||||
"type": "tarball",
|
||||
"url": "https://github.com/nix-community/home-manager/archive/8e5416b478e465985eec274bc3a018024435c106.tar.gz",
|
||||
"url": "https://github.com/nix-community/home-manager/archive/280721186ab75a76537713ec310306f0eba3e407.tar.gz",
|
||||
"url_template": "https://github.com/<owner>/<repo>/archive/<rev>.tar.gz"
|
||||
},
|
||||
"impermanence": {
|
||||
|
|
@ -77,10 +77,10 @@
|
|||
"homepage": "",
|
||||
"owner": "NixOS",
|
||||
"repo": "nixpkgs",
|
||||
"rev": "b10994c38c61038970a19fa60bfbec21a61755cc",
|
||||
"sha256": "0va3mv6b3aqfjq2h4jvfqnqm652m2bvai2fnlr6mhiykmci4pkf3",
|
||||
"rev": "85f1ba3e51676fa8cc604a3d863d729026a6b8eb",
|
||||
"sha256": "0992mbqdvvkxy1gz8bzmqdx3kz5and17xik6d836p65vkll64ksz",
|
||||
"type": "tarball",
|
||||
"url": "https://github.com/NixOS/nixpkgs/archive/b10994c38c61038970a19fa60bfbec21a61755cc.tar.gz",
|
||||
"url": "https://github.com/NixOS/nixpkgs/archive/85f1ba3e51676fa8cc604a3d863d729026a6b8eb.tar.gz",
|
||||
"url_template": "https://github.com/<owner>/<repo>/archive/<rev>.tar.gz"
|
||||
},
|
||||
"nixpkgs-stable": {
|
||||
|
|
@ -89,10 +89,10 @@
|
|||
"homepage": "",
|
||||
"owner": "NixOS",
|
||||
"repo": "nixpkgs",
|
||||
"rev": "1a3c95e3b23b3cdb26750621c08cc2f1560cb883",
|
||||
"sha256": "1anlah5286li7iwsas86szq5x3wh5lk546220gxq4jhacpk6471y",
|
||||
"rev": "da4024d0ead5d7820f6bd15147d3fe2a0c0cec73",
|
||||
"sha256": "1y12a4hgxx2lixrcbyhycwxvrrfik1lxjnwkprar0r6173rwy9ax",
|
||||
"type": "tarball",
|
||||
"url": "https://github.com/NixOS/nixpkgs/archive/1a3c95e3b23b3cdb26750621c08cc2f1560cb883.tar.gz",
|
||||
"url": "https://github.com/NixOS/nixpkgs/archive/da4024d0ead5d7820f6bd15147d3fe2a0c0cec73.tar.gz",
|
||||
"url_template": "https://github.com/<owner>/<repo>/archive/<rev>.tar.gz"
|
||||
},
|
||||
"rust-overlay": {
|
||||
|
|
@ -101,10 +101,10 @@
|
|||
"homepage": "",
|
||||
"owner": "oxalica",
|
||||
"repo": "rust-overlay",
|
||||
"rev": "ec19bd20af08f3b004089cc12ab54c823ed899b7",
|
||||
"sha256": "1hwl4p9rn8683pbl4lzipzxrnf72nby8nyng7nry3yz07i6vhm2p",
|
||||
"rev": "d15b1b2be8daba77c80ee6716616e5c841d3ab14",
|
||||
"sha256": "1nvhx6ca0dipwjz7f5690kdj0zrq184qcsq5cz4la8am3r06v40c",
|
||||
"type": "tarball",
|
||||
"url": "https://github.com/oxalica/rust-overlay/archive/ec19bd20af08f3b004089cc12ab54c823ed899b7.tar.gz",
|
||||
"url": "https://github.com/oxalica/rust-overlay/archive/d15b1b2be8daba77c80ee6716616e5c841d3ab14.tar.gz",
|
||||
"url_template": "https://github.com/<owner>/<repo>/archive/<rev>.tar.gz"
|
||||
},
|
||||
"rustsec-advisory-db": {
|
||||
|
|
@ -113,10 +113,10 @@
|
|||
"homepage": "https://rustsec.org",
|
||||
"owner": "RustSec",
|
||||
"repo": "advisory-db",
|
||||
"rev": "0c251c3c9a1b08e08ef5946d4c2d133fe1bc213e",
|
||||
"sha256": "1nqzy1ky570zdkkdc9q7cpi5ys9cxnkyjhzvic1fzfcrrlz92kzd",
|
||||
"rev": "3338fcfb59cea5fcd7d2a4e7fe24cbc7cb778003",
|
||||
"sha256": "0fw5xrzafv061jj3lzrnqarbjcm1irzvl338yhkzw1k8firmki7d",
|
||||
"type": "tarball",
|
||||
"url": "https://github.com/RustSec/advisory-db/archive/0c251c3c9a1b08e08ef5946d4c2d133fe1bc213e.tar.gz",
|
||||
"url": "https://github.com/RustSec/advisory-db/archive/3338fcfb59cea5fcd7d2a4e7fe24cbc7cb778003.tar.gz",
|
||||
"url_template": "https://github.com/<owner>/<repo>/archive/<rev>.tar.gz"
|
||||
}
|
||||
}
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ue